How to eat Peruvian maca What are the ways to eat Peruvian maca?
The brewing of maca is similar to the domestic fruit wine brewing method. First, they will mash maca and ferment it to make wine. They call it maca dry beer, which is one of the most popular drinks in the local area.
Maca soaked wine is generally sealed for about 50 days (1:50 ratio).
